[Update] code palanggan
This commit is contained in:
parent
8d84a54e79
commit
1e5c75f1dc
@ -58,10 +58,11 @@ class PelangganController extends Controller
|
|||||||
$validated = $request->validate($rules);
|
$validated = $request->validate($rules);
|
||||||
|
|
||||||
// 🔸 Generate kode undangan unik
|
// 🔸 Generate kode undangan unik
|
||||||
$invitationCode = 'INV-' . strtoupper(Str::random(6));
|
// 🔸 Generate kode pelanggan unik (contoh: CUST-DJ3TJG)
|
||||||
while (Pelanggan::where('invitation_code', $invitationCode)->exists()) {
|
$kodePelanggan = 'CUST-' . strtoupper(Str::random(6));
|
||||||
$invitationCode = 'INV-' . strtoupper(Str::random(6));
|
while (Pelanggan::where('kode_pelanggan', $kodePelanggan)->exists()) {
|
||||||
}
|
$kodePelanggan = 'CUST-' . strtoupper(Str::random(6));
|
||||||
|
}
|
||||||
|
|
||||||
// 🔸 Simpan pesanan baru
|
// 🔸 Simpan pesanan baru
|
||||||
$pelanggan = Pelanggan::create([
|
$pelanggan = Pelanggan::create([
|
||||||
|
|||||||
@ -60,7 +60,7 @@
|
|||||||
<tr class="hover:bg-gray-50">
|
<tr class="hover:bg-gray-50">
|
||||||
<th class="px-4 py-3 font-semibold bg-gray-50">Kode Undangan</th>
|
<th class="px-4 py-3 font-semibold bg-gray-50">Kode Undangan</th>
|
||||||
<td class="px-4 py-3 font-mono text-indigo-600 font-semibold">
|
<td class="px-4 py-3 font-mono text-indigo-600 font-semibold">
|
||||||
{{ $pelanggan->invitation_code }}
|
{{ $pelanggan->kode_pelanggan }}
|
||||||
</td>
|
</td>
|
||||||
</tr>
|
</tr>
|
||||||
</tbody>
|
</tbody>
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user